What Is Cyber Resilience?
Cyber resilience is an organization’s ability to prepare for, respond to, and recover from cyberattacks and other digital disruptions while continuing to deliver its core services. It goes beyond simply trying to keep attackers out, and assumes that some incidents will get through, focusing instead on how quickly and completely the business can bounce back with its data, systems, and reputation intact.
Cyber Resilience vs. Cybersecurity
Cybersecurity is largely about prevention, using tools like firewalls, access controls, and endpoint protection to keep attackers out in the first place. Cyber resilience assumes that some attacks will eventually get through despite those defenses, so it adds recovery, continuity, and adaptability into the equation. A cyber-resilient organization treats its security controls as one layer of a larger strategy that also includes detection, incident response, and the ability to restore clean, trustworthy data after an event like a ransomware attack.

The Role of Immutable, Air-Gapped Storage in Cyber Resilience
Recovery is only as good as the data behind it, and ransomware increasingly targets backups first, encrypting or deleting them before attackers ever reveal themselves. Immutable storage locks backup data so it can’t be altered or deleted, even from an administrator account that has been compromised, for a set retention period. Air-gapped copies take this further by isolating a copy of the data from the production network entirely, so it can’t be reached by malware that has already spread laterally. Together, they give an organization a clean, trustworthy copy to recover from, which is why immutable and air-gapped backup have become standard components of a cyber resilience strategy. FAQ
Is cyber resilience the same as disaster recovery?
No. Disaster recovery typically focuses on restoring IT systems after any disruptive event, including natural disasters and hardware failures. Cyber resilience is specific to digital threats and includes the ongoing ability to detect and adapt to attacks, not just recover from them.
How is cyber resilience measured?
Organizations typically track metrics such as recovery time objective (RTO), recovery point objective (RPO), the share of critical systems covered by tested recovery plans, and how quickly a real or simulated incident is detected and contained.
Do small businesses need a cyber resilience strategy?
Yes. Attackers frequently target smaller organizations because they tend to have weaker defenses and less capacity to recover without outside help, and a prolonged outage can be more damaging to a small business’s finances and reputation than it would be to a larger one.
